Where
Where

Jobs and careers for it project manager 2 from the company Epsoft technologies llc in Texas (1 jobs)

Period
Schedule
Employment
Source
Location
Sort by:
  • EPSoft Technologies LLC
  • Austin
Description: Role: Product Manager Location: Austin, TX (Onsite role) ...
23 days ago